North
Bondi is a coastal, eastern suburb of Sydney, in the
state of New South Wales, Australia. North Bondi is
located 7 kilometres east of the Sydney central business
district, in the local government area of Waverley
Council.
Location
North
Bondi is a mostly residential area. Bondi Beach is
an adjacent suburb and beach, while Bondi is a neighbouring
suburb and Bondi Junction is a neighbouring suburb
and commercial centre. Ben Buckler is a locality in
North Bondi.
History
Bondi
is an Aboriginal word meaning water breaking over
rock. It has been spelt a number of different ways
over time, Boondi, Bundi, Bundye. Rock carvings can
be found on the cliffs at North Bondi. The whole Bondi
area was part of a 200 acre land grant to road-builder
William Roberts in 1809. In 1851, Edward Smith Hall,
editor of the Sydney Monitor, purchased the land for
200 pounds.
Landmarks
Bondi
Golf Course sits on the coast, east of Military Road.
North Bondi Surf Life Saving Club sits beside the
beach in Biddigal Reserve. (Credit:
